excel共有多少列怎么计算

excel共有多少列怎么计算

Excel共有16,384列、可以通过按快捷键Ctrl+右箭头来快速定位到最后一列、使用公式COLUMN()来确定当前列的位置、通过VBA代码获取列数。

在Excel中,列数的计算和获取方法有多种方式,其中最直接且有效的方法是通过快捷键Ctrl+右箭头来快速定位到最后一列。这个方法不仅快捷,而且适用于各种Excel版本。下面我们将详细介绍这些方法,并提供一些实用的技巧和经验来帮助你更好地掌握Excel列数的相关知识。

一、通过快捷键Ctrl+右箭头来定位最后一列

使用快捷键Ctrl+右箭头是快速定位到Excel最后一列的最简单方法。只需在任意单元格中按下Ctrl键并同时按下右箭头键,就可以直接跳转到最后一列。这种方法不仅高效,而且适用于各种Excel版本。

1.1 操作步骤:

  1. 打开Excel工作表。
  2. 点击任意一个单元格。
  3. 按下Ctrl键并同时按下右箭头键。
  4. 你会发现光标直接跳到了最后一列,即XFD列。

1.2 优点:

  • 快捷高效:无需通过菜单或其他复杂操作,直接通过快捷键即可实现。
  • 适用范围广:适用于各种Excel版本,从Excel 2007到最新版本都适用。

二、使用公式COLUMN()来确定当前列的位置

Excel中的COLUMN()函数可以返回某个单元格的列号。通过这个函数,我们可以轻松获取任何单元格所在的列号,并用它来计算总列数。

2.1 操作步骤:

  1. 在任意一个单元格中输入公式=COLUMN(XFD1)
  2. 按下回车键。
  3. 公式会返回最后一列的列号,即16384。

2.2 优点:

  • 简便易用:只需输入一个简单的公式即可获取最后一列的列号。
  • 精确可靠:通过公式计算,避免了手动操作可能带来的误差。

三、通过VBA代码获取列数

对于一些高级用户,使用VBA代码来获取Excel的列数也是一种有效的方法。通过编写简单的VBA代码,我们可以快速获取当前工作表的总列数。

3.1 操作步骤:

  1. 打开Excel工作表,按下Alt+F11打开VBA编辑器。
  2. 在VBA编辑器中,插入一个新模块。
  3. 在模块中输入以下代码:

Sub GetTotalColumns()

MsgBox "Total Columns: " & ActiveSheet.Columns.Count

End Sub

  1. 运行这个宏,你会看到一个消息框显示当前工作表的总列数,即16384。

3.2 优点:

  • 灵活性强:可以根据需要对代码进行修改,获取更多信息。
  • 适合高级用户:对于熟悉VBA编程的用户来说,这种方法更加灵活和高效。

四、通过名称框查看列数

Excel中的名称框(Name Box)位于公式栏左侧,可以显示当前单元格的地址。通过名称框,我们也可以间接获取Excel的总列数。

4.1 操作步骤:

  1. 打开Excel工作表。
  2. 点击名称框,输入XFD1,然后按下回车键。
  3. 你会发现光标跳转到了最后一列,通过名称框可以看到当前单元格的地址,即XFD列。

4.2 优点:

  • 直观易懂:通过名称框直接查看单元格地址,操作简单。
  • 适用范围广:适用于各种Excel版本,从Excel 2007到最新版本都适用。

五、利用Excel版本差异计算列数

不同版本的Excel列数可能存在差异。了解各版本之间的列数差异,可以帮助我们更好地适应不同版本的Excel。

5.1 Excel 2003及更早版本

在Excel 2003及更早版本中,每个工作表最多只有256列。通过上述方法中的任意一种,你可以轻松验证这一点。

5.2 Excel 2007及更高版本

从Excel 2007开始,微软大幅度增加了Excel的列数,每个工作表最多可以有16,384列。通过上述方法中的任意一种,你可以轻松验证这一点。

5.3 版本差异对工作表的影响

  • 兼容性问题:如果你需要在不同版本的Excel中共享工作表,需注意列数的差异,以避免数据丢失或格式错乱。
  • 性能影响:较新的Excel版本支持更多的列数和行数,但也可能对系统性能产生更高要求。

六、实际应用中的注意事项

在实际应用中,了解Excel的列数不仅仅是为了满足好奇心,更是为了在工作中更高效地利用Excel的功能。以下是一些实际应用中的注意事项:

6.1 数据导入与导出

在进行数据导入与导出时,了解Excel的列数限制非常重要。尤其是在处理大数据集时,需确保数据不会超出Excel的最大列数限制。

6.2 使用函数和公式

在编写复杂的函数和公式时,了解列数可以帮助我们更好地进行单元格引用,避免错误的引用导致计算错误。

6.3 数据分析与可视化

在进行数据分析与可视化时,了解列数可以帮助我们更好地规划数据布局,确保数据分析的准确性和可视化效果的美观。

七、总结

通过以上几种方法,我们可以轻松计算和获取Excel的总列数。无论是通过快捷键、公式、VBA代码,还是名称框,每种方法都有其独特的优势和适用场景。了解这些方法并灵活运用,不仅可以提高我们的工作效率,还可以帮助我们更好地掌握Excel的各种功能。

重点内容总结:

  • Excel共有16,384列,可以通过按快捷键Ctrl+右箭头来快速定位到最后一列。
  • 使用公式COLUMN()可以确定当前列的位置,通过输入=COLUMN(XFD1)获取最后一列的列号。
  • 通过VBA代码获取列数,可以编写简单的VBA代码来获取当前工作表的总列数。
  • 通过名称框查看列数,可以通过名称框输入单元格地址来间接获取总列数。
  • 了解不同版本的列数差异,Excel 2003及更早版本最多有256列,而Excel 2007及更高版本最多有16,384列。

相关问答FAQs:

1. Excel有多少列?
Excel的列数是无限的,它从A列开始,一直延伸到最后一列。所以,Excel的列数没有固定的限制。

2. 如何计算Excel中的列数?
要计算Excel中的列数,只需找到最后一列的列标,然后将其转换为数字即可。例如,如果最后一列的列标是XFD,那么Excel的列数就是16384(A对应1,B对应2,依此类推,X对应24,F对应6,D对应4)。

3. 如何在Excel中快速查看当前工作表的列数?
要快速查看当前工作表的列数,可以使用快捷键Ctrl+右箭头。这将立即将光标移动到工作表中的最后一列。同时,可以查看状态栏中的列标,它会显示最后一列的列标,从而得知Excel的列数。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4998094

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部